BLS Occupational Employment & Wage Statistics · May 2025
Helpers--Extraction Workers in Alaska earn between $37,990 and $65,860, with a mean of $53,130. The national average for this role is $50,497.
| Location | Mean Salary |
|---|---|
| Alaska | $53,130 |
| National Average | $50,497 |
| Kentucky | $66,890 |
| West Virginia | $65,770 |
| Wyoming | $62,870 |
| Virginia | $62,240 |
Bureau of Labor Statistics OEWS, May 2025. Alaska. Hourly wages assume 2,080 hours/year.
